Understanding Windscreen Damage: Repair vs. Replacement

When faced with a chip or crack in your windscreen, the first question is often whether a repair or a full replacement is necessary. The decision hinges on several factors, primarily the size, location, and severity of the damage.

Windscreen Repair: A Cost-Effective Solution

In many instances, minor damage such as small chips or cracks (typically less than six inches long for cracks and about the size of a coin for chips) can be safely repaired. Auto glass repair is designed to prevent the damage from spreading, thereby extending the life of your existing windscreen. The process involves injecting a special resin into the damaged area, which is then cured with UV light. This not only strengthens the glass but can also improve the cosmetic appearance of the flaw, although its primary purpose is to stop the damage from worsening.

The benefits of a windscreen repair are numerous:

  • Cost-Effective: Repairs are significantly cheaper than replacements, often starting at around £55.
  • Time-Efficient: A typical windscreen repair can be completed in as little as 30 minutes, allowing you to get back on the road quickly.
  • Environmentally Friendly: Repairing the existing glass reduces waste compared to replacing the entire unit.
  • Preserves Original Seal: A repair maintains the original factory seal, which is important for the vehicle's structural integrity and watertightness.

However, it's important to note that not all damage is repairable. Safety is paramount, and if the damage is too extensive or located in a critical area (like the driver's line of sight), a replacement will be recommended.

Windscreen Replacement: When Damage is Too Severe

When chips or cracks are too large, deep, or have spread across the windscreen, a full replacement becomes the only safe and effective solution. Auto glass replacement involves carefully removing the old windscreen and installing a brand-new one. This process not only restores the structural integrity of your vehicle but also eliminates the cosmetic imperfection entirely.

Key aspects of windscreen replacement:

  • Comprehensive Solution: Replacements address all types of damage, ensuring a clear and safe view.
  • Restores Vehicle Safety: A new windscreen is crucial for the proper functioning of airbags and the overall structural strength of the car in the event of an accident.
  • Cosmetic Perfection: Replacements guarantee a flawless finish.
  • Longevity: A new windscreen is built to last for many years.

Windscreen replacements generally start at around £175 for a basic sedan. The price can increase depending on the type of vehicle, the complexity of the glass (e.g., heated windscreens, rain sensors), and the presence of adv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S).

The Importance of ADAS Recalibration

Modern vehicles are increasingly equipped with Advanced Driver-Assistance Systems (ADAS) that rely on cameras and sensors often mounted to the windscreen. Features like lane departure warnings, adaptive cruise control, and automatic emergency braking can be compromised if the windscreen is replaced without proper recalibration of these systems. Professional auto glass technicians ensure that these cameras and sensors are accurately recalibrated after a windscreen replacement, guaranteeing the continued functionality of your vehicle's safety features. This is a critical step that should not be overlooked.

Q3: Can I drive my car immediately after a windscreen repair?

A3: Yes, in most cases, you can drive your vehicle immediately after a windscreen repair, as the resin cures quickly.

Q4: How long does a windscreen replacement take?

A4: A typical windscreen replacement can take approximately 90 minutes to complete, not including the time for the adhesive to cure to its maximum strength, which might require you to wait a bit longer before driving.

Q5: Do I need to worry about ADAS recalibration?

A5: If your vehicle is equipped with ADAS features (like lane departure warning or adaptive cruise control), recalibration after a windscreen replacement is essential to ensure these safety systems function correctly. Always confirm this service is included or offered.

Q6: What if my insurance covers windscreen damage?

A6: Many insurance policies cover windscreen damage, often with a reduced excess or no excess at all. It's advisable to check your policy details or contact your insurer to understand your coverage.
